Pakistan- DI Khan Stripping case: PHC directs police to submit progress report at Human Rights Cell


(MENAFN- Tribal News Network) PESHAWAR: The Peshawar High Court on Wednesday directed the police to submit fortnightly before the Human Rights Cell about the progress in case of a 16-year old girl who was paraded naked in DI Khan's Matt area.

A division bench comprised of Chief Justice PHC Yahya Afridi and Justice Syed Afsar Shah was hearing a writ petition filed by mother of victim girl who was paraded naked in DI Khan.

Advocate General Abdul Latif Afridi and police officials appeared and submitted progress report before the bench. The police informed the bench that nine suspects have so far been arrested and teams were constituted to arrest the main culprit identified as Sajawal.

The police said that the police were also interrogating Rahmat who allegedly recorded a video of the girl, adding that a team has been sent to Karachi for arrest of the main culprit.

The police said that proper security has been provided the to victim's family after which the bench disposed off the petition with directions to the police to submit fortnightly report before the Human Rights Cell.
